It is in the lovely community of Grove by the Sea in Seagrove and is less that a mile from Seaside with all its shops and attractions without the higher rental prices. Located right off of 30A west of Panama City, you'll have close walking access (about 1/4 mile) to the sugar-white sandy beaches, emerald green water, and unbelievable sunsets. Nearby are two great community pools, a tennis court (which you can see from the upper deck), and a playground for the kids. The bike trail runs all along 30A and gives you miles of level, easy riding adventures.
Nearby are the recreation areas of Camp Creek Golf Club (5 miles), Grayton Beach State Park (2.5 miles), Point Washington State Park (1.5 miles), Deer Lake State Park (3.5 miles), and our favorite, Eden State Park with lovely grounds and gardens and its historical plantation house (3.5 miles).
